优化网站速度的关键:CDN加速技术

什么是CDN加速技术?

CDN(Content Delivery Network,内容分发网络)是指建立在网络中的一组分布式服务器,根据用户所在地理位置,将网站的内容快速传输到离用户最近的服务器上,以提高用户访问网站的速度和性能。CDN加速技术通过减少数据在传输过程中的距离和延迟,有效地优化了网站的速度。

CDN加速技术的工作原理

当用户访问一个使用CDN加速技术的网站时,用户请求会首先发送到离用户最近的CDN服务器。CDN服务器会判断用户请求的内容是否已经缓存,如果已经缓存,则直接将缓存的内容返回给用户。如果内容没有缓存,则CDN服务器会根据一定的算法,将用户请求转发到距离用户最近的源服务器上,并将源服务器上的内容缓存到CDN服务器上。当其他用户请求相同的内容时,CDN服务器就可以直接返回缓存的内容,而无需再次从源服务器上获取,从而提高了网站的速度。

为什么使用CDN加速技术可以优化网站速度?

使用CDN加速技术可以优化网站速度的主要原因有以下几点:

  • 减少网络传输距离:通过将内容缓存在离用户最近的服务器上,可以减少数据在传输过程中的距离,从而减少网络延迟。
  • 分散服务器负载:CDN服务器可以根据用户的地理位置,将请求分散到不同的服务器上,从而分散了源服务器的负载,提高了网站的并发处理能力。
  • 提供高可用性:由于CDN服务器分布在全球各个地理位置,即使某个服务器出现故障,用户请求仍然可以被转发到其他正常工作的服务器上,从而提高了网站的可用性。

如何选择CDN服务提供商?

在选择CDN服务提供商时,可以考虑以下几个因素:

  • 网络覆盖范围:CDN服务提供商的服务器覆盖范围是否包括用户所在地区,以及是否有全球分布的服务器。
  • 性能和可靠性:CDN服务提供商的网络性能和可靠性如何,是否有专门的监控机制来保证服务质量。
  • 价格和计费方式:CDN服务提供商的价格是否合理,并且是否提供灵活的计费方式,以满足不同规模网站的需求。

总结

CDN加速技术是优化网站速度的重要手段之一。通过将网站内容缓存到全球分布的CDN服务器上,CDN加速技术可以减少网络传输距离,分散服务器负载,并提供高可用性,从而有效地提高了网站的速度和性能。在选择CDN服务提供商时,需要考虑网络覆盖范围、性能和可靠性以及价格和计费方式等因素。

文章链接:https://www.iamms.cn/article/12038.html
文章标题:优化网站速度的关键:CDN加速技术
文章版权:默笙 所发布的内容,部分为原创文章,转载请注明来源,网络转载文章如有侵权请联系我们!
本文最后更新发布于2023年07月16日 1时50分24秒,某些文章具有时效性,若有错误或已失效,请在下方留言或联系:304366@qq.com

给TA打赏
共{{data.count}}人
人已打赏
文章

CDN加速原理

2023-7-16 1:49:50

文章

香港CDN在技术行业的应用和发展

2023-7-16 1:50:52

0 条回复A文章作者M管理员
    暂无讨论,说说你的看法吧
个人中心
购物车
优惠劵
今日签到
有新私信 私信列表
搜索
我是底线可爱胖!冲鸭~